Output d21a6144bc0cf63c91320c646ff2baf209e9c250de8daeeabf974a4339dfafd5:0

value
149454
script pubkey
OP_0 OP_PUSHBYTES_20 ba4f2c308a1ef55416b10880554688d6b08c2dea
address
bc1qhf8jcvy2rm64g943pzq9235g66cgct02crs34y
transaction
d21a6144bc0cf63c91320c646ff2baf209e9c250de8daeeabf974a4339dfafd5
spent
true